The video discusses the role of a county office in supporting schools with technology, highlighting the use of Common Sense Media as a free, high-quality resource for teachers and students. It emphasizes the importance of curriculum in fostering student engagement and ethical culture, and explains the technology graduation requirements. The video also covers teacher empowerment through curriculum and the structure and flexibility of lesson plans to meet educational standards.
